Cloud based hybrid pattern recognition approach for fault diagnosis of motor driven rotating machines using motor current signature analysis

The project titled Cloud based hybrid pattern recognition approach for fault diagnosis of motor driven rotating machines using motor current signature analysis, is funded by DRDO (ER & IPR). The investigators of project are Dr. M. Saimurugan, Dr. K. I. Ramachandran, Dr. K. Rameshkumar and P. Krishnakumar.
